  1. Enhance JavaScript Delivery

If you encounter unexpected delays in page-loading times and your website utilizes JavaScript, optimizing the JavaScript delivery is advisable.

Without optimization, most browsers halt page loading until the JavaScript file is thoroughly read, a process known as JavaScript Render-Blocking. This can result in sluggish page-loading times on your website.

  1. Enable Caching

Caching is a highly effective method for server optimization, significantly reducing website load time. By implementing caching, the server can spend less time executing app code, retrieving data from the database, fetching files, and assembling HTML pages for each new visitor.

  1. Eliminate Unused Scripts and Applications

The best Dedicated server often comes with pre-installed applications and scripts, but not all are necessary or relevant to your needs.

You must remove unused applications and deactivate unnecessary settings to free up server resources. When you eliminate unnecessary elements, it improves the overall performance of your server.
